Mayfield Man Charged with Stealing from Vehicles

A Mayfield man was arrested and charged with several recent thefts from vehicles.

The Mayfield Police Department says officers arrested 40-year-old William Powers Thursday, after a recent investigation into thefts from vehicles. Police said they had video evidence of Powers stealing from vehicles, and they got a search warrant for a room at the motel where he was staying. 

During the search, numerous items reported stolen were recovered including a stereo, power tools, purses, computers, counterfeit twenty dollar bills, along with drug paraphernalia.

Police said Powers admitted to stealing the items, and to several of the break ins. He was booked into the Graves County Jail on three counts of theft, possession of burglary tools, criminal possession of a forged instrument, and possession of drug paraphernalia.

Officers say more charges are likely in the case.
